Bug description:
Ubuntu Desktop 20120626.1
TEST CASE
1. Boot with a desktop image and press a key to go to the boot menu
2. Select a language
3. Select 'Check disk for defects'
4. Proceed with the check until the message 'Check finished: no errors found'
5. Press a key to reboot
EXPECTED RESULT:
The system reboots
ACTUAL RESULT:
The system doesn't reboot
